A GUIDE TO BALANCING DESIRE AND RELIGIOUS BELIEFS: EXPLORING PHYSICAL INTIMACY IN ISLAMIC MARRIAGES

2 min read Theology

Indonesian Kejawen Islamic couples face unique challenges when it comes to balancing their desires for physical intimacy within marriage. While there is no explicit ban on sex in Islam, many Indonesians have strict interpretations of how much physical contact is permissible, including what types of touching and kissing are acceptable and what positions are considered appropriate. This can make it difficult for couples to reconcile their desire for more passionate and adventurous lovemaking with the expectations placed upon them by society and their religious beliefs.

One way that some couples navigate this challenge is through communication and compromise. They may discuss their individual needs and desires beforehand, setting boundaries and limits that both parties feel comfortable with.

They might agree to limit certain activities or avoid certain behaviors during certain times of day or month. They may also experiment with different ways of expressing affection, such as holding hands or cuddling without sexual intent.

Another strategy is to find creative ways to incorporate eroticism into everyday life. This could include romantic dinners, candlelit baths, or even simply taking time to appreciate each other's bodies outside of the bedroom. Many couples believe that building a strong emotional connection helps to foster physical intimacy, so they strive to create an atmosphere of trust and respect between themselves.

Of course, cultural norms can also play a role in how Indonesian Kejawen Islamic couples approach sexuality. Some families may discourage open displays of affection or even privacy altogether, leading couples to engage in "hidden" sex acts that leave them feeling unsatisfied. Others may encourage sexual activity but only within certain parameters, such as limited positions or no use of contraception. These restrictions can lead to feelings of guilt and shame, which can make it harder for couples to enjoy themselves fully.

Reconciling sexual desire with cultural and religious norms requires patience, understanding, and willingness to work together. By being honest about their needs and expectations, Indonesian Kejawen Islamic couples can find ways to satisfy one another while still staying true to their values.

How do Indonesian Kejawen Islamic couples reconcile sexual desire with cultural and religious norms to maintain marital satisfaction?

Many studies have been conducted on how Indonesian Kejawen Islamic couples reconcile their sexual desires with cultural and religious norms to maintain marital satisfaction. One study found that these couples often engage in communication about their sexual needs and preferences, which can help them find common ground and avoid misunderstandings. They also seek advice from family members, friends, or religious leaders who may be able to provide guidance and support.
